Ingredients
To create these mouthwatering Hasselback Potatoes with Cajun Dip, you will need the following ingredients:
– 4 large russet potatoes
– 2 tablespoons olive oil
– 1 tablespoon Cajun seasoning
– Salt and pepper to taste
– 1 cup sour cream
– 1/2 cup mayonnaise
– 1/2 teaspoon garlic powder
– 1/2 teaspoon onion powder
– 1/2 teaspoon paprika
Feel free to customize the seasoning levels according to your preference and adjust the dip ingredients to suit your taste.
Step-by-Step Instructions
Follow these simple steps to create your own Hasselback Potatoes with Cajun Dip:
1. Preheat the oven to 425°F (220°C) and line a baking sheet with parchment paper.
2. Wash and scrub the potatoes, then pat them dry. Place a potato on a cutting board and make thin slices across the width of the potato, making sure not to cut all the way through.
3. Place the sliced potatoes on the prepared baking sheet. Drizzle olive oil over the potatoes, making sure to get the oil in between the slices.
4. Sprinkle Cajun seasoning, salt, and pepper over the potatoes, ensuring even coverage.
5. Bake the potatoes for 50-60 minutes or until they are crispy on the edges and tender on the inside.
6. While the potatoes are baking, prepare the Cajun dip by mixing sour cream, mayonnaise, garlic powder, onion powder, and paprika in a bowl. Season with salt and pepper to taste.
7. Once the potatoes are done, serve them hot with a generous dollop of Cajun dip on the side.

Expert Tips for Success
For perfectly crispy potato slices, make sure to brush olive oil between each slice to allow the flavors to seep in and the edges to crisp up.
Experiment with different seasoning blends to customize the flavor profile of your Hasselback Potatoes. From Italian herbs to spicy chili flakes, the options are endless.
If you prefer a lighter dip, you can substitute Greek yogurt for sour cream to reduce the calorie content without compromising on creaminess.
To save time, you can prepare the Cajun dip ahead of serving and let the flavors meld in the refrigerator for a few hours before serving.
Variations and Substitutions
There are numerous ways to customize this recipe to suit your preferences:
– Swap regular potatoes for sweet potatoes for a twist on the classic recipe.
– Add grated cheese on top of the potatoes during the last 10 minutes of baking for a cheesy finish.
– Increase the spice level by adding a dash of hot sauce or extra Cajun seasoning to the dip.
– For a vegetarian version, use vegan mayonnaise and sour cream in the dip.

FAQs
Q: Can I prepare the potatoes in advance?
A: While the potatoes are best enjoyed fresh, you can prepare them up to a day in advance by par-baking them and finishing them in the oven before serving.
Q: How can I make the Cajun dip spicier?
A: To add more heat to the dip, incorporate diced jalapeños, cayenne pepper, or hot sauce according to your spice tolerance.
Q: Can I use different potato varieties for this recipe?
A: Yes, you can experiment with Yukon Gold or red potatoes for a different texture and flavor profile.
Q: How should I store any leftover dip?
A: Store the leftover Cajun dip in an airtight container in the refrigerator for up to 3 days. Stir well before serving again.
